Had a couple of problems including labour issues and an inventory build in some of their tire stock. Long-term this company has a great opportunity. They do tires and wheel assemblies for off-road machinery. Farm machinery is a big growth area. Well managed and inexpensive at about 10X earnings.

(A Top Pick April 18/12. Down 11.83%.) Manufactures steel rims, tires and wheel assemblies for off-road machinery including farm and recreational. Had a disappointing quarterly earnings report on the back of some labour disruptions. Have now signed a new 4-year collective agreement. Undervalued. Feels it has earnings power of $2.50-$3 in the next year or 2.

TOP PICK
Manufactures tires, wheels and wheel assemblies for off-road applications. Farm equipment, construction equipment, recreational vehicles, etc. Very good, well-managed company. Growing very rapidly. Fairly acquisitive. Good cash flow. Undervalued.
